Complex sleep apnea syndrome.With this condition, you have a combination of obstructive and central sleep apnea. When you have the obstructive type but it turns into the central type after you get treatment, that's called treatment-emergent central sleep apnea. ...
Sleep apnea is a condition in which people experience pauses in breathing, or shallow breathing, during sleep.
